WEST SALEM, Ohio — Chris Goebel secured the win in Top Dragster after making it to two finals rounds, and Jamie Elrod won for the second time this season in IHRA Outlaw Nitro Series Pro-Am races at Darana Dragway — West Salem, Ohio.

Goebel won the Top Dragster race when his final-round opponent, David Warner, left the tree -.010 too early. Goebel went on to drive his black dragster down the track in 4.304 seconds against a 4.29 dial-in for the win. Warner had quite the journey, going from first alternate all the way to the final round.

Charlie Flanagan beat Goebel by just .001 in a double breakout in the Super Rod final. Flanagan finished in 6.389 seconds against Goebel’s 6.388 time. Goebel had the better reaction time, .023 at the start to .115 for the veteran racer Flanagan, who won his first Ironman trophy.

Andy Gregoire piloted his orange and white 1955 Chevy Bel Air racer to the Top Sportsman win over Gary Wojnowski. Gregoire roared down the track in 4.327 seconds after a .022 reaction time. Wojnowski was just -.002 too quick at the start to trigger the red light.

Elrod delivered another outstanding performance with a .014 final-round package in Quick Rod. Elrod had a .005 reaction time and was dead-on with a 5.709-second run on a 5.70 Index. It was her second win and third final round of the season. Runner-up Nick Karas finished in 5.676 seconds after a .035 reaction time.

Thomas Coonly was dead-on the 7.00 Index in the Hot Rod final. He drove his Chevy Nova to a 7.005-second run at 104.77 mph. Runner-up Jim Pidgeon posted a 7.028-second run at 94.98 mph.

In Super Stock, Chris Lozon drove his Oldsmobile to the win as final-round opponent Zack Running fouled at the start. Lozon posted a 6.369-second elapsed time on a 6.35 dial-in. Running’s red light took away a 6.391-second run.

Zac Ross won on a holeshot with a .009 light to .076 over Mike Ours in an all-Mopar Stock final. Ross went down the track in 6.228 seconds at 99.34 mph on a 6.18 dial-in. Ours had a solid run of 7.155 seconds at 92.88 mph against a 7.15 dial.

Kevin Skinner ponied up to beat fellow Ford Mustang driver Matt Obertanec in the Factory Stock final. Obertanec, the No. 1 qualifier, had the better start .022 to .129, but Skinner powered down the track in 5.211 seconds to drive around him.
